Transaction f123c0253df575b3c6d54dc93fe6d1c31aaa678c24da60557777ff8afd1668c6
1 Input
1 Output
-
f123c0253df575b3c6d54dc93fe6d1c31aaa678c24da60557777ff8afd1668c6:0
- value
- 15930320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e4c64de940a5e0835d5e686fd572c15eaa36c2c OP_EQUAL
- address
- 37NRLPPm3xi2zf9U3tQ8f3MqkZAP18AWZC